Currently celebrating its 30th anniversary as one of the leading independent production music libraries in the world, Megatrax has enjoyed a successful 2021 entertainment industry awards season by having placed several of its tracks within Oscar® and Golden Globe® Award-nominated movies and TV shows.

Four prominent films currently nominated for upcoming Academy Awards®  - to be announced April 25 - feature tracks from Megatrax. These placements are:

  • “The Trial of the Chicago 7” (Netflix)                                                                                          

(Track “Choral Risers” from Album “X-Factor 4”)

  • “Pieces of a Woman” (Netflix)                                                                                      

(Sound Design Track)

  • “Soul” (Disney)                                                                                                                    

(Sound Design Track)

  • “Mulan” (Disney)                                                                                                                     

(Sound Design Track)

In addition, Megatrax had also recently placed its tracks within films and/or TV shows, or trailers promoting those shows, that had been nominated for 2021 Golden Globe® Awards. These placements included:

  • “The Trial of the Chicago 7” - Netflix - Winner (Best Screenplay)

(Track “Choral Risers” from Album “X-Factor 4”)

  • “The Flight Attendant” - Warner Bros. – Nomination

(Track “Easy to Say” from Album “Asian Pop”)

  • “Zoey's Extraordinary Playlist” - Lionsgate – Nomination

(Track “Puppet on a String” from Album “Retro Soul and Others”)

  • “The Mandalorian” - Disney – Nomination

(Track “Crushing Gravity” from Album “Singularity”)

About Megatrax
Currently celebrating its 30th anniversary, Megatrax  is a leading independent production music library and custom music house serving the broadcast and media industries. Renowned worldwide for its commercial-quality recordings and award-winning composers, artists and arrangers, Megatrax offers 19 distinctive catalogs comprising over 200,000 tracks in every musical style and genre.

Founded by composers Ron Mendelsohn and JC Dwyer in 1991, Megatrax offers its global clients “Greatness Through Simplicity”. The company maintains state-of-the-art recording studios in Los Angeles, and offers custom scoring services for all media as well.
